
Eliana is the Director of Advancement at Literacy Inc. In this role, she is responsible for leading the organization’s advocacy, communications and development efforts to end the literacy crisis in New York City. Passionate about supporting families and children affected by systemic poverty, Eliana brings years of experience in program design, evaluation, cultural organizing, and capacity building across a wide range of social issues, nationally and internationally.
Eliana received the Union Square Award, as well as the Catherine Reynolds Fellowship on Social Entrepreneurship in recognition for her cultural and community development work in New York City. She founded Art for Change at the intersection art and community organizing. Later, she began Carlitos Café y Galería as social venture and platform for Art for Change. These grass-roots institutions supported the civic engagement of families, local residents, and artists. The café became landmark destination for artists and activists and was featured on numerous media platforms.
